When BCG was regarded as Alfacalcidol-D6 a secure vaccine, and along with the successful experience using Coleys toxin, and in view of the evidence from Pearls research, several trials were conducted in the fight against different types of cancer using BCG. Since the 1930s, studies in gastric cancer patients [4], melanoma [5], and leukemia [6] treated with BCG showed disease remission or a non-relapsing disease. Despite the appearance and the rapid and broad implementation of chemotherapy and radiotherapy for cancer treatment, the study of mycobacteria as an immunotherapeutic agent was not abandoned [7]. Thus, in the 1970s and 1980s, BCG was used by injecting into the tumor or in combination with other therapies in melanoma [8,9], as well as in lung [10,11,12], cervical [10,13], ovarian [14,15], colon [16], and head and neck cancers [10], etc. All these many years of preclinical and medical assays finally led to the usage of BCG as immunotherapeutic agent for the treating non-muscle intrusive bladder tumor (NMIBC). This sort of tumor only affects the sub-mucosa or mucosa from the bladder wall. When mycobacteria are instilled intravesically, the bladder cavity supplies the ideal circumstances for an efficacious BCG impact because of it being truly a shut space. Although BCG can be an attenuated stress and belongs to biosafety level 2 because of its ability to trigger infections in some instances, it could be instilled in its live type in to the bladder because, because it can be a shut space, BCG could pass on to the individual body arduously. Furthermore, so that as the bladder cavity allows mycobacteria to maintain Alfacalcidol-D6 close connection with the tumor, this discussion appears to be necessary for a good result. After some effective trials carried out by Dr. Morales in 1976, BCG was later on approved for the treating NMIBC by the meals and Medication Administration (FDA), and until this full day time may be the first choice of treatment for these individuals. It really is well worth talking about that BCG may be the many efficacious treatment in order to avoid development Cxcl5 and recurrences of NMIBC, more advanced than intravesically instilled chemotherapeutic medicines actually. 2.
